There can be very few circumstances that would explain any citizen being unaware of a certain marriage that is taking place this Friday. Having started as a slow burner, the excitement about the Royal Wedding has gathered such a pace that it is impossible to avoid on the TV, in the papers or at the supermarket till and it is really no surprise. GB plc has gone into full swing marketing what is its chief product around the world, pomp and circumstance. 2 billion viewers around the world are expected to tune in to see the ceremony unfold and all the broadcasters, journalists and photographers are set to claim their share of the action. Unsurprisingly bookmakers Paddy Power, in tune with this trending news are on the case with a remarkable 35 markets on the event.
The Betting Directory has analysed some of these books individually during the run up but now with so little time to kick off it seems more appropriate to highlight the breadth of the punts on offer. Clearly the initial focus on the day will be on 'The Dress' as is true of all weddings and there are several options to gamble on - its colour, the length of the train and of course the designer that Kate has chosen to dress her. Beyond the obvious areas of debate like 'will Kate use the word' obey?' in her vows, 'which music will deliver her down the aisle?' to her future prince and inevitably 'Will It Rain?', a fundamental question in Blighty in April, there are other questions which the average citizen would not expect to encounter. For example, 'Which Tiara Will Kate Wear?', is not a normal concern for the average wedding planner or Mother of the bride, nor is the expectation that the name of the bride will spawn a raft of babies named in her honour.
The normal questions of 'who will catch the bouquet?' and 'who will shed a tear first?' are common to many families throughout the land, but questioning the colour of guest Victoria Beckham's dress or her husband's tie is not something that most would have to concern themselves with. Picking through the markets, there are certainly some that seem more accessible or predictable than others. Whilst most honeymooners would have a choice of airlines to take them to their holiday destination according to their purse, it would be difficult to imagine Prince William and Kate Middleton flying off on Easy jet to their new life together. Virgin at 10/1 would supply the broadsheets and comedians with far too much ammunition and sniggering, but a private charter flight at odds of 8/15 or British Airways at 11/8 seem very viable.
However cynical and unimpressed the country is about the Royal Family and the powers that be, the innate love of pageantry and theatre seeps into the understated comfort zone of the populace and before you know it even the grumpiest find themselves caught up in a bit of metaphorical flag waving. After all Andrew Lloyd Webber has carved an extraordinary career on the back of the demand for musical theatre and this is one of the few occasions when it actually spills out into the real world. If Michael Crawford can captivate the world for years as a phantom, then a beautiful young woman, surrounded by the gold and crimson of ceremonial cavalry dress and centuries of history is obviously going to entrance milions, including those who enjoy a flutter.
